What is Included

The Dolphin Swimming Program on Isla Mujeres with Buffet Tour includes the Dolphin Swim Program, an instructor, round-trip ferry transportation, lockers, showers, lounge chair use, swimming pool access, a buffet meal, and an open bar. Additionally, you can purchase photos to capture your experience.

Who is it Suitable For

It is important to note that the tour is not suitable for pregnant women, people with mobility impairments, and babies under one year of age.

1. What is the best time to visit Cancun?

Cancun has a tropical climate with hot and humid weather all year round. The peak tourist season runs from December to April, when the weather is dry and sunny. The average temperature during this time is around 80°F (27°C). However, this is also the busiest time of the year, and prices can be high. If you want to avoid the crowds and save money, consider visiting Cancun during the shoulder season (May to August) or the low season (September to November).

2. What are the top attractions in Cancun?

Cancun has something for everyone, from beautiful beaches to historical sites and nature parks. Some of the top attractions in Cancun include:

Chichen Itza:

One of the new seven wonders of the world, this ancient Mayan city is located about 2.5 hours from Cancun by car. It features impressive temples, pyramids, and other archaeological ruins.

Isla Mujeres:

This beautiful island is located a short ferry ride away from Cancun. It features pristine beaches, turquoise waters, and snorkeling and diving opportunities.

Xcaret Park:

This nature park is located south of Cancun and features underground rivers, caves, and beautiful landscapes. It also has a variety of cultural and natural attractions, including a butterfly pavilion, a coral reef aquarium, and a Mayan village.

Cancun Underwater Museum:

This unique museum features over 500 life-sized sculptures that have been submerged underwater to create artificial reefs. Visitors can snorkel or scuba dive to explore the sculptures and the marine life that has made them home.

3. Is Cancun safe for tourists?

Cancun is generally safe for tourists, with a low crime rate. However, like any tourist destination, it is important to take precautions and be aware of your surroundings. Avoid carrying large amounts of cash, keep your valuables hidden, and be cautious when using public transportation. It is also advisable to stick to well-lit and busy areas, especially at night.

4. What is the local currency in Cancun?

The local currency in Cancun is the Mexican peso (MXN). However, US dollars are widely accepted in tourist areas. It is recommended to carry small bills in pesos for purchases in local markets and small businesses.

5. What languages are spoken in Cancun?

The official language of Cancun is Spanish. However, due to its large tourism industry, English is widely spoken by locals, especially in tourist areas.

6. How can I get around Cancun?

Cancun has a well-developed transportation infrastructure, with options ranging from buses and taxis to rental cars and bicycles. The most convenient way to get around the city and the hotel zone is by taxi, which are easy to find and affordable. Buses are also a good option for budget travelers, with frequent service to all parts of the city. Rental cars are available at the airport and in the hotel zone, but keep in mind that driving in Cancun can be chaotic and confusing, especially for first-time visitors.
